§ 257 — Payment of taxes
§ 257. Payment of taxes. The taxes imposed by this article shall be\npayable on the recording of each mortgage of real property subject to\ntaxes thereunder. Such taxes shall be paid to the recording officer of\nany county in which the real property or any part thereof is situated.\nIt shall be the duty of such recording officer to indorse upon each\nmortgage a receipt for the amount of the tax so paid. Any mortgage so\nindorsed may thereupon or thereafter be recorded by any recording\nofficer and the receipt for such tax indorsed upon each mortgage shall\nbe recorded therewith. The record of such receipt shall be conclusive\nproof that the amount of tax stated therein has been paid upon such\nmortgage.\n
